ABC Examination Approach
Though many stock management techniques exist, the ABC Analysis Strategy rises above as a powerful tool for maximizing warehouse effectiveness. This system organizes inventory into three groups: A, B, and C. 'A' items are the highest value but the least quantity, demanding close tracking and management. 'B' items are of balanced value and quantity, while 'C' items have the lowest value and the maximum quantity, allowing for more relaxed oversight. By focusing resources according to these categories, businesses can allocate time and attention more effectively, assuring that critical items remain in stock while minimizing excess inventory. This strategic approach leads to reduced carrying costs and heightened overall operational efficiency, making it essential for successful warehouse management.
Cycle Counting Positive Effects
Cycle counting serves as a critical inventory management method that greatly boosts warehouse efficiency. This approach involves frequently tallying a portion of inventory items, allowing businesses to maintain precise stock records without the interruption of full inventory audits. By detecting discrepancies in real-time, companies can address issues quickly, reducing the likelihood of stockouts or overstock situations. Additionally, cycle counting encourages accountability among staff, fostering a culture of accuracy and responsibility. It also streamlines operations, as employees can focus on smaller, manageable counts rather than overwhelming inventory assessments. Ultimately, cycle counting not only improves inventory accuracy but also optimizes resource allocation, leading to cost savings and enhanced overall productivity in warehouse management.

Efficient Warehouse Layout Approaches for Space Improvement
The optimization of warehouse space is essential for optimizing efficiency and productivity, as a properly structured layout can greatly improve operational flow. Effective warehouse layout strategies cover several key principles. First, using a grid system helps facilitate organized storage, allowing for convenient navigation and retrieval. Second, applying a zone-based layout assures that frequently accessed items are placed closer to shipping areas, reducing travel time for staff.
Vertical space utilization is another essential aspect; using shelving and racking systems can markedly increase storage capacity without expanding the warehouse footprint. Additionally, clear signage and designated pathways can strengthen safety and streamline operations.
Integrating digital tools, such as warehouse management systems, helps with monitoring inventory and optimizing space allocation. By applying these strategies, businesses can create a more efficient warehouse detailed article environment, ultimately leading to enhanced productivity and lowered operational costs.
